Ringio is the first cloud-based rich calling service that intelligently routes calls to any phone in the world along with relevant information about the caller.
To begin receiving phone calls through Ringio, all you need is a phone. Ringio works with cell phones, landlines, VOIP phones such as Vonage, Skype online numbers… any 10-digit phone number is enough for Ringio to send you phone calls.
If you would like to take advantage of some great features such as Smart Screen Pops, Google CRM Sync, Shared Address Book or Smart Presence you need to use Ringio Desktop or Ringio Mobile.
Ringio Desktop runs on Windows, Mac and Linux computers. Ringio Mobile runs on Android smartphones such as the Google Nexus One, the Motorola Droid, HTC Dream or Motorola Cliq.
Smart Features:
Ringio Desktop is software for your computer that can help you visualize who is calling by showing Smart Screen Pops when a call comes into your business, whether it is a call for an employee or a department.
With Ringio Desktop, making phone calls and visually controlling them -putting a caller on hold, transferring it to another person– is easy. With the Google CRM Sync integration, Ringio Desktop helps you manage all your contacts in real time.
Ringio Mobile for Android is an application for your Android device. Ringio Mobile turns your smart-phone into a voice control center.
Access, modify and process all your communications activities, see if your colleagues are online, and effortlessly make and receive business phone calls.
Best Part Is:
You don’t need a phone system to use Ringio. All you need is a phone for each employee that you would like to route calls to.
If you have phone system like a PBX, Netcentrex or Hosted VOIP, Ringio is designed to enhance the solution you already have and not to replace it. If you have such a system, foward your calls to Ringio.
Then Ringio answers the call according to its intelligent personalization engine, and decides how to best route it. Once they find the right person, they can transfer the call back to your phone system.
